After the United States of Earth becomes the Earth's only viable political power in the 22nd century, standards for labelling clothing become in vogue again. However, people have been losing weight due to the near-global ban on television; Puerto Rico continues to make TV legal in the year 2105 along with parts of the Eurasian Union and Japan. Clothing companies had to compensate for the lack of obesity by adjusting their clothing sizes. Life in the 22nd century had become independent of obesity-creating objects like automobiles, televisions and what we would consider to be "junk food" in the year 2013. A society that doesn't use television puts an added moral emphasis on being physically active, regardless of geographic location or population density.
